On the other hand, this nuclear localization was not correlated with AKTs gene status, clinicopathologic things, or all round survival . Clinicopathologic analyses have shown that, in lung carcinomas with lymph node involvement, p Akt was described to be a poor prognostic issue . Nevertheless, in other reports, elevated Akt activity did not correlate with tumor stage and was even associated with longer survival . The correlation in between AKTs copy numbers and outcome has not been clearly described to date. Tobacco smoking would be the important etiologic aspect for lung carcinomas . Although Akt expression and activation as well as enhance on the AKT gene was more frequently observed in smokers, gene enhance of AKT was prevalent in nonsmoker groups, with out statistical significance . Inhibitors targeting dysregulated kinases in cancers can potentially produce new remedies, hts screening selleck and Akt is emerging as one particular such promising candidate . Certainly, inhibition of Akt impedes cell proliferation by inducing apoptosis . Furthermore, resistance to chemotherapy is linked to activation of Akt, and cisplatin resistance in lung cancer cells is linked to AKT amplification . Thus, Akt inhibitors could serve to sensitize tumors to other cytotoxic agents . The sensitivity of NSCLC cells to gefitinib has been shown to rely on the inhibition of Akt, presumably mainly because Akt acts as a predominant mediator of signals from mutated EGFR .
Thus, Akt inhibitors could be useful not just for treating carcinomas having aberrant AKT genes but additionally in lung carcinomas driven by mutated EGFR. Several possible therapies working with Akt particular inhibitors have already been investigated. Perifosine efficiently blocks Akt membrane localization and reduces the levels of epigallocatechin activated Akt in breast and ovarian cancer cells . A or naphthyridinone block Akt activity . Trials of triciribine phosphate, which inhibits Akt phosphorylation and recruitment for the plasma membrane, have been initiated .
